ABB NE810 3BSE080207R1  Network switch

ABB NE810 (product number 3BSE080207R1) is an 8-port unmanaged network switch that focuses on industrial grade high reliability. Compared to the 5-port NE802, it has significantly increased device access capacity and is more suitable for multi device networking needs in industrial scenarios. It is an important connection node in industrial automation network architecture.

Port configuration: balancing scalability and flexibility

The NE810 adopts a hybrid port design of "fiber optic+copper cable", including 2 SFP fiber optic ports and 6 RJ45 copper cable ports. All ports support 10/100/1000 Mbit/s adaptive Ethernet connection and are compatible with industrial equipment of different speeds (such as PLC, sensors, human-machine interface, etc.) access.

SFP fiber port: It can be flexibly matched with ABB's full range of SFP transceivers (multimode, single-mode, bidirectional types). Single mode transceivers support a maximum transmission distance of 120km, while multimode transceivers are suitable for short distance (such as within 550m) high bandwidth transmission, effectively meeting the networking needs of cross regional and anti-interference in industrial sites;

RJ45 copper cable port: adopting industrial grade shielding design, supporting CAT5e and above specification Ethernet cables, with a transmission distance of up to 100m, meeting the centralized access scenarios of multiple devices at close range. Compared with the four copper cable ports of NE802, the access capacity is increased by 50%, reducing the complexity of cascading multiple switches.

Power supply design: dual guarantee of redundancy and safety

Continuing ABB's high reliability power supply solution for industrial switches, the NE810 is equipped with dual 10-57 VDC wide voltage power inputs and supports power redundancy backup - when one power supply fails (such as line power failure or power module damage), the other power supply can seamlessly switch to ensure uninterrupted network operation. This design is consistent with the NE802, but further optimized in terms of power circuit protection:

Built in overvoltage, overcurrent, and short-circuit protection circuits can withstand common power fluctuations in industrial sites (such as voltage spikes and instantaneous overloads), avoiding equipment damage;

Similarly, the "three electric isolation" technology (port power supply chassis shielding layer is isolated from each other) is used to completely cut off the grounding loop current, prevent signal interference caused by different equipment grounding potential differences, and ensure data transmission stability.


Protection and durability: Suitable for harsh industrial environments

As an industrial grade equipment, NE810 performs outstandingly in terms of protection performance and environmental adaptability, with some indicators better than NE802:

Protection level: up to IP21 standard, can be installed in industrial control cabinets or environments with condensation water, internal circuits are protected from dust and dripping liquids, and is on par with NE802;

Working temperature range: Supports wide temperature operation from -40 ℃ to+70 ℃ (-40 ℉ to+158 ℉), capable of handling extreme industrial scenarios with high and low temperatures (such as outdoor substations, metallurgical workshops, and low-temperature storage areas), without startup or operational failures;

Durability index: Using 100% industrial grade components (such as high-temperature resistant capacitors and corrosion-resistant metal shells), the average time between failures (MTBF) is as high as 1250000 hours, which is further improved compared to NE802's 1182000 hours. The equipment has no fans or moving parts inside, fundamentally reducing mechanical wear and tear failures, and the service life can reach more than 10 years.

Core features: Convenient operation and scene adaptation

Automatic MDI/MDI-X crossover function: All ports support this function without distinguishing between "straight line" and "crossover line". When connecting devices, the port mode is automatically recognized and adjusted, simplifying the on-site installation and debugging process. It is consistent with the NE802 operation logic and reduces the operating threshold for operation and maintenance personnel;

Multi functional LED indicator light: The front is equipped with clear status indicator lights, including "power supply (2 channels, distinguishing between main and backup power supplies), port speed (10/100/1000M), duplex mode (full duplex/half duplex), link status, and data flow". Compared with NE802, it has added a "backup power status light", which can intuitively judge the working condition of dual power supplies and troubleshoot more efficiently;

Installation method: Supports 35mm DIN rail installation (compliant with EN 50022 standard), compact body design (only 1.2 times the width of NE802), can be densely deployed in industrial control cabinets, saving installation space;

Flow control optimization: Supports IEEE 802.3x full duplex flow control and backpressure half duplex flow control, which can automatically adjust the data transmission rate according to network load to avoid packet loss caused by data congestion. Compared with NE802, the flow control algorithm is more flexible and suitable for high concurrency data transmission scenarios with multiple devices (such as real-time data collection on production lines);

Anti interference performance: Through EMC (Electromagnetic Compatibility) certification (EN 61000-6-2 Industrial Immunity Standard), it can resist electromagnetic interference in industrial sites (such as motor start stop, frequency converter radiation), ensure error free data transmission, and have better stability than ordinary commercial switches.
